Kommentar zu Tehillim 55:16

ישימות [יַשִּׁ֤י] [מָ֨וֶת ׀] עָלֵ֗ימוֹ יֵרְד֣וּ שְׁא֣וֹל חַיִּ֑ים כִּֽי־רָע֖וֹת בִּמְגוּרָ֣ם בְּקִרְבָּֽם׃

Stürze den Tod über sie, dass sie in die Gruft lebend sinken; denn Bosheit ist in ihrer Wohnung, in ihrer Mitte.

Rashi on Psalms

May He incite Death upon them May the Holy One, blessed be He, incite the Angel of Death upon them. Heb. יַשִּׁיא, incite and entice, an expression of (Gen. 3:13): “The serpent enticed me and I ate.” Menachem (p. 101) interpreted יַשִּׁיא, as an expression of יש, there is, as (Gen. 24:49): “If you wish (ישכם) to do kindness”; (Deut. 29:14), “who is (ישנו) here.”
